About Powell River Gymnastics Society

Powell River Gymnastics Society has been bringing the joy of gymnastics to the Powell River community since 1988, operating from the former Max Cameron gymnasium since 2005. This well-established, not-for-profit club is accredited by Gymnastics BC and offers recreational gymnastics, competitive squads, and parkour programs for boys and girls of all ages, alongside holiday camps during school breaks.
